About VanEck Junior Gold Miners

GDXJ provides exposure to small and mid-cap companies in the global gold and silver mining industry. It focuses on 'junior' miners involved in exploration and early production, featuring 2026 leaders like Pan American Silver and Coeur Mining.

About Paycom Software Inc

Paycom is a fast-growing provider of payroll and human capital management, or HCM, software primarily targeting clients with 50-10,000 employees in the United States. Paycom was established in 1998 and services about 18,000 clients as of 2021, based on parent company grouping. Alongside its core payroll software, Paycom offers various HCM add-on modules, including time and attendance, talent management, and benefits administration.
